ACLU Calls For Federal Probe Into Mexican Farmworker’s Slaying

SEATTLE, Feb 24 (Reuters) – The American Civil Liberties Union urged the Justice Department on Tuesday to launch an investigation into the fatal police shooting of an unarmed Mexican farmworker in Washington state, saying a local police probe was needlessly focusing on his activities prior to the incident.

Antonio Zambrano-Montes, 35, an unemployed orchard worker from Mexico’s Michoacan state, was killed earlier this month in the Pasco, a city of some 68,000 residents in Washington state’s agricultural heartland after he threw rocks at them and tried to flee.

ACLU’s Washington Deputy Director Jennifer Shaw said the Justice Department could potentially assist with the local police investigation or could launch a separate civil rights probe into excessive force allegations. (Reporting by Eric M. Johnson)
